Malcolm ran the 440-yard and the 220-yard dash at a track meet.There are 3 in one yard. How many total feet did Malcolm run?Esti

mate first. Then check for reasonableness.
Mathematics
2 answers:
Tresset [83]3 years ago
5 0

For this case we have the following conversions:

1 yard = 3 feet

The estimate distance Is:

400yd = 1200feet

200yd=600 feet

Ten, the estimate Is:

1200 + 600 = 1800 feet

The real distance Is:

The total distance in yards is given by:

440 + 220 = 660 yd

Then, let's transform this distance to feet, with the given conversion:

660 * 3 = 1980 feet

The distance traveled is reasonable for a person

Comparing the estimate and the actual answer, the distance malcom Ran Is reasonable.

Answer:

Malcolm ran 1980 feet.

The distance is reasonable.
